Сегодня, когда интернет является неотъемлемой частью нашей жизни, а доступ к миллиардам веб-страниц осуществляется одним кликом, трудно представить мир без привычных нам браузеров с их интуитивно понятным графическим интерфейсом пользователя. Однако история интернета знает времена, когда просмотр веб-страниц был уделом энтузиастов и учёных, использующих исключительно текстовые браузеры. Путь, пройденный веб-браузерами от простых текстовых интерпретаторов до мощных, многофункциональных приложений, является ключевым этапом в эволюции браузеров и всего Веба. Эта статья посвящена тому, от текстового к графическому: история первых браузеров, которые сформировали облик Всемирной паутины (WWW) и сделали её доступной для широкой аудитории. Мы рассмотрим роль таких пионеров, как Tim Berners-Lee и его первый веб-браузер, а также значение Mosaic и Netscape, которые произвели революцию в интерфейсе пользователя и открыли интернет-эпоху для миллионов людей. Мы углубимся в особенности ранних веб-технологий, принципы гипертекста и HTML, а также то, как разработка браузеров повлияла на веб-дизайн и общий пользовательский опыт, сформировав современные интернет-браузеры и методы браузерной навигации.
Зарождение веб-браузеров: Эпоха текстовых браузеров (1990-1993)
В начале 1990-х годов Tim Berners-Lee, работая в CERN, создал Всемирную паутину. Для её функционирования ему понадобились три ключевых компонента: HTML (язык разметки), HTTP (протокол передачи данных) и веб-браузер.
WorldWideWeb (Nexus): Первый веб-браузер
В 1990 году Tim Berners-Lee разработал первый веб-браузер, который он назвал WorldWideWeb (позже переименованный в Nexus, чтобы избежать путаницы с самой Всемирной паутиной). Этот браузер был революционным, но при этом предельно простым. Его особенности:
- Текстовый интерфейс пользователя: Он работал в режиме командной строки и отображал веб-страницы как обычный текст. Графика отсутствовала полностью.
- Редактор и просмотрщик: WorldWideWeb был не только программным обеспечением для просмотра веб-страниц, но и позволял создавать и редактировать HTML-документы прямо в браузере.
- Работа на NeXTSTEP: Он был разработан для операционной системы NeXTSTEP, что ограничивало его доступность.
Основная функция этого браузера заключалась в интерпретации HTML-разметки и отображении гипертекста, позволяя пользователю переходить по гиперссылкам. Это был чистый веб-клиент, ориентированный на функциональность, а не на визуальный дизайн.
Line Mode Browser: Доступность для всех
Понимая, что не у каждого есть компьютер NeXT, Tim Berners-Lee и его команда в CERN в 1991 году разработали Line Mode Browser. Этот браузер был ещё более минималистичным:
- Работа на любом терминале: Он мог работать на любом текстовом терминале, что делало Веб доступным для гораздо более широкой аудитории.
- Строго линейный интерфейс: Веб-страницы отображались в виде последовательности строк. Для перехода по гиперссылке нужно было ввести её номер.
Эти ранние веб-браузеры были, по сути, текстовыми браузерами. Их интерфейс пользователя был крайне аскетичным, а веб-страницы выглядели как простые текстовые документы. Тем не менее, они доказали жизнеспособность концепции WWW и начали интернет-эпоху.
Революция графических браузеров: Mosaic и Netscape (1993-1995)
Настоящий прорыв в эволюции браузеров произошел с появлением графических браузеров, которые сделали Веб привлекательным для широкой публики.
Mosaic: Дверь в графический Веб
В 1993 году в Национальном центре суперкомпьютерных приложений (NCSA) Иллинойсского университета группа разработчиков под руководством Марка Андреессена создала Mosaic. Этот браузер стал первым по-настоящему популярным графическим браузером и произвел революцию:
- Поддержка графики: Mosaic мог отображать изображения прямо на веб-странице, а не в отдельном окне. Это было огромным шагом вперед для веб-дизайна и пользовательского опыта.
- Простота установки и использования: Mosaic был относительно прост в установке и имел интуитивно понятный интерфейс, что делало его доступным для обычных пользователей.
- Кроссплатформенность: Он был доступен для различных операционных систем, включая Windows, Macintosh и Unix.
Успех Mosaic был ошеломляющим. Он показал, что интернет может быть не только источником информации, но и визуально привлекательной платформой. Mosaic стал катализатором бурного роста WWW и запустил настоящую интернет-эпоху.
Netscape Navigator: Коммерческий успех и «браузерные войны»
В 1994 году Марк Андреессен и другие члены команды Mosaic покинули NCSA и основали компанию Netscape Communications Corporation, выпустив свой новый браузер – Netscape Navigator. Netscape Navigator быстро стал доминирующим веб-браузером благодаря:
- Инновациям: Netscape постоянно внедрял новые браузерные технологии, такие как JavaScript, фреймы, плагины, которые расширяли возможности веб-страниц и улучшали пользовательский опыт.
- Бесплатное распространение: Netscape Navigator был доступен бесплатно для некоммерческого использования, что способствовало его быстрому распространению.
- Улучшенный интерфейс пользователя: Он предлагал более отточенный и удобный интерфейс, чем Mosaic.
Доминирование Netscape вызвало «браузерные войны» с Microsoft, которая выпустила Internet Explorer. Эта конкуренция стимулировала быстрое развитие браузеров и веб-технологий, но также привела к проблемам совместимости, поскольку каждый браузер внедрял свои собственные, нестандартные функции.
Эволюция браузеров и их влияние на Веб (конец 1990-х — 2000-е)
Последующие годы принесли дальнейшую эволюцию браузеров, которая кардинально изменила просмотр веб-страниц и веб-дизайн.
Улучшение пользовательского опыта и браузерной навигации
С развитием браузеров появлялись новые функции, направленные на улучшение пользовательского опыта и браузерной навигации:
- Закладки и история: Удобные способы сохранения и повторного посещения веб-страниц.
- Поддержка CSS: Позволила отделить дизайн от структуры, сделав веб-страницы более гибкими и визуально привлекательными.
- Вкладки: Возможность открывать несколько страниц в одном окне браузера.
- Менеджеры загрузок: Упростили скачивание файлов.
Эти и многие другие функции стали стандартом для всех современных интернет-браузеров. Разработка браузеров стала сложным процессом, требующим огромных ресурсов и постоянных инноваций.
Роль стандартов и веб-технологий
Несмотря на «браузерные войны», World Wide Web Consortium (W3C) продолжал работать над стандартизацией веб-технологий, таких как HTML, CSS и DOM. Это было критически важно для обеспечения кроссбраузерности – способности веб-страниц корректно отображаться во всех браузерах. Постепенно разработчики браузеров стали более активно придерживаться этих стандартов, что привело к более унифицированному и предсказуемому поведению веб-страниц. Браузерные технологии продолжали развиваться, поддерживая всё более сложные веб-приложения, мультимедиа и интерактивность.
Заключение: От простых веб-клиентов к многофункциональным платформам
История первых браузеров демонстрирует удивительную эволюцию от простых текстовых браузеров до мощных графических браузеров, которые мы используем сегодня. Tim Berners-Lee заложил основы, создав первый веб-браузер и концепцию гипертекста. Но именно появление Mosaic и Netscape произвело революцию, сделав WWW доступным и привлекательным для миллионов людей по всему миру. Эти первые браузеры не только изменили способ просмотра веб-страниц, но и кардинально повлияли на веб-дизайн, разработку веб-технологий и, в конечном итоге, на всю интернет-эпоху. Сегодняшние интернет-браузеры – это не просто веб-клиенты, а сложные программные обеспечения, интегрирующие множество функций, обеспечивающие безопасность, высокую производительность и богатый пользовательский опыт, продолжая эволюцию браузеров и методов браузерной навигации, благодаря которой мы можем свободно перемещаться по бескрайним просторам интернета.